Diseases of middle ear or mastoid

ICD-11 Diseases of middle ear or mastoid

Middle ear, derived from the first pharyngeal (branchial) pouch; has the malleus and incus and stapes and includes the spaces of the epitympanum and mesotympanum and hypotympanum. The mastoid; normally contains «air"; the lateral boundary of the mesotympanum is where the tympanic membrane is, or normally would be located.
